Strawberry Inn creates a tranquil retreat with its verdant gardens and welcoming bar. Guests can enjoy fishing in nearby waters, challenge friends to a game of billiards, or get assistance arranging tours to explore the surrounding region.
Strawberry is home to Strawberry Inn. Pinecrest Lake and Pinecrest Dog Beach reflect the area's natural beauty and area attractions include Leland Meadows and Twain Harte Miniature Golf. Enjoy the area's slopes with cross-country skiing and downhill skiing, and don't miss out on the sledging and snowmobiling. Visit our Strawberry travel guide
A garden, laundry facilities and a bar are just a few of the amenities provided at Strawberry Inn. Adventurous travellers may like the fishing at this inn. In addition to a restaurant, guests can connect to free in-room WiFi, with a speed of 25+ Mbps.

Easy access just off CA-108 highway, just a few minutes away from Dodge Ridge ski resort. Free parking right outside the entrance. Inside the front entrance, the check-in area is not well marked. Turn left, go through the restaurant and a small registration window is found just past the bar.
After check-in, the staff member led us out through the bar/restaurant downstairs through the key-access area to our spacious room. No fridge or microwave, and beds had older, somewhat noisy mattress springs. Should have brought my own pillow from home. Small TV was equipped with direct tv and many non-premium in addition to pay-per-view channels.
The main bedroom window overlooked a nice backyard. Unfortunately, a nearby porchlight was illuminated all night long, and it was not possible to block the light with the horizontal wood slat blinds. That and the in-wall heater/AC unit, which worked well to maintain a comfortable temperature, but which noisily cycled all night, made getting refreshing sleep somewhat more difficult.
Bathroom was average size and clean. Shower enclosure had been updated a few years ago and hot water was quickly available. The side-by-side body wash and shampoo dispensers, however, appeared to have been filled with the same ingredient.
The restaurant had tasty food, though from a restricted menu. Upon check-out Monday AM, there were no staff present. We saw a sign posted outside reading "closed Mon-Thurs" and the bar/check-in area was locked.
